AutoCouture Motoring - Review
Another positive review for the fine gentlemen at Autocouture...
Their spectacular service starts when the car is not even delivered to you. You can email them and they will help you with your mod selection... (1) Email support & advice from Bart and Sal is superb: From the time I contacted Bart first, these guys answer my emails and are on top of my requests... I have sent a lot of emails with questions on my mods and they answer all and are patient with all my emails... (2) Car lost in VPC after European Delivery: Bart and CJ found the car after weeks in limbo where the dealer was clueless about where the car was... They went the extra mile, talk to their contacts and found the car and gave me updates on it. The fact they understand how you feel about your car and know how to help you with it is terrific... (3) Akra install: I posted some pics of my Akra (http://www.m3post.com/forums/showthread.php?t=598975) and the installation was flawless... A little noise that got troubleshot immediately... Once all was installed, Sal took the car out for a test drive... He came back with a smile ear-to-ear and we were done! Like I said, attention to detail is critical to them. Jay did not just install the exhaust, he just combined and brought to life two magnificent pieces of art: the Akra exhaust and the M3.... Even Tom spent 30 minutes making sure the carbon fiber tips where 100% aligned... Superb work... Their work ethic, enthusiasm, honesty & good nature is what any of us want. Going forward, even the oil changes will be done by them... I don't care if I have to drive across NJ to get this done! Doing it in the M3 is not an inconvenience at all anyhow. Look forward to doing more business with them... |
